告别密码,拥抱自主,一文读懂Web3登录功能怎么用

时间: 2026-02-12 8:18 阅读数: 2人阅读

随着区块链和去中心化应用的兴起,“Web3”正逐渐从概念走向现实,在Web3世界里,用户对数据的自主权和隐私性提出了更高要求,传统互联网依赖中心化平台和密码的登录方式,已难以满足这一需求,Web3登录功能应运而生,它旨在让用户能够真正掌控自己的数字身份,无需再记忆繁琐的密码,也无需担心平台单点故障导致的数据泄露,Web3登录功能究竟是什么呢?它又该如何使用呢?

什么是Web3登录功能

Web3登录是一种基于区块链和加密技术的去中心化登录方式,它不再依赖用户名和密码,而是利用用户拥有的去中心化身份(DID)数字签名来完成身份验证。

核心在于用户私钥,用户的私钥存储在用户自己控制的钱包(如MetaMask、Trust Wallet等)中,而不是某个中心化服务器上,当用户尝试登录一个DApp(去中心化应用)时,应用会发起一个签名请求,用户用自己的钱包对特定信息进行签名,然后将签名发送给应用服务器,服务器通过验证签名的有效性,确认用户的身份,从而完成登录。

这种方式的优点显而易见:

  • 用户自主掌控:私钥由用户自己保管,无需将个人信息交给第三方平台。
  • 无需记忆密码:告别“密码焦虑”,也避免了因密码泄露导致的安全风险。
  • 跨平台通用:基于同一套身份标识,用户可以在不同的Web3应用中便捷登录,实现“一次登录,处处通行”的雏形。
  • 抗审查与高可用性:去中心化的特性使得登录服务不依赖于单一服务器,理论上更稳定。

Web3登录功能怎么用?——详细步骤指南

使用Web3登录功能,通常需要用户先拥有一个加密钱包,以下是详细的操作步骤:

第一步:安装并配置加密钱包

这是使用Web3登录的前提。

  1. 选择钱包:目前最主流的浏览器钱包插件是 MetaMask(支持Chrome、Firefox、Brave等浏览器),还有Trust Wallet(移动端)、Coinbase Wallet等。
  2. 安装钱包:在浏览器应用商店搜索并安装所选钱包插件(如MetaMask)。
  3. 创建/导入钱包
    • 新用户:按照提示创建新钱包,系统会生成一个助记词(通常为12个单词)请务必将助记词抄写在安全、私密的地方,并妥善保管,绝对不要泄露给任何人! 助记词是恢复钱包的唯一凭证,丢失意味着资产可能永久丢失。
    • 老用户:如果有助记词或私钥,可以选择导入已有钱包。

第二步:理解并准备交互

当你访问一个支持Web3登录的DApp时:

  1. 连接钱包:DApp通常会页面显著位置提供“连接钱包”(Connect Wallet)按钮,点击它。
  2. 选择钱包类型:如果你使用的是浏览器钱包插件(如MetaMask),DApp通常会自动检测到,或者你需要从列表中选择对应的钱包(如“MetaMask”)。
  3. 授权连接:点击后,钱包插件会弹出窗口,请求访问你的钱包地址(可能还会请求查看资产等权限)。请仔细核对请求的域名,确保是你要访问的正规DApp,防止恶意网站盗用你的钱包信息。 确认无误后,点击“连接”或“授权”。

第三步:完成签名登录(核心步骤)

这是区别于传统登录的关键:

  1. 发起签名请求:连接钱包后,DApp会向你的钱包发送一个登录签名请求,这个请求通常包含一个随机数(nonce)、应用域名、登录意图等信息。
  2. 在钱包中确认签名:你的钱包插件(如MetaMask)会弹出一个签名确认窗口,清晰展示需要你签名的消息内容。再次仔细核对消息,确保没有异常。
  3. 执行签名:确认无误后,在钱包插件中点击“签名”(Sign)或“确认”(Confirm)。
  4. 登录成功:签名完成后,钱包会将签名信息发送回DApp服务器,服务器通过验证签名的有效性(确保签名确实是由对应私钥持有者发出,且消息未被篡改),即可验证你的身份,完成登录,之后,你就可以正常使用DApp的各项功能了,你的钱包地址通常会作为你的用户标识。

使用Web3登录的注意事项

虽然Web3登录带来了便利和安全性的提升,但用户仍需注意以下几点:

  1. 私钥/助记词安全是重中之重:永远不要泄露你的私钥或助记词,任何索要这些信息的行为都是诈骗,钱包插件本身不会主动索要你的助记词。
  2. 仔细核对签名请求
    随机配图
    :在点击签名之前,务必仔细阅读钱包弹出的签名消息,确认请求的来源和内容是可信的,恶意签名可能导致资产被盗。
  3. 选择正规DApp和钱包:尽量在官方渠道下载钱包插件和访问DApp,避免下载到恶意软件或访问钓鱼网站。
  4. 理解钱包权限:连接钱包时,DApp会请求一定的权限(如查看你的账户地址、甚至代币余额等),只授予必要的权限,不必要的权限可以拒绝。
  5. 钱包备份:定期备份你的助记词,并存储在多个安全的地方,防止设备损坏或丢失导致无法访问钱包。

Web3登录功能是通往去中心化互联网的重要入口,它将身份的自主权交还给了用户,极大地提升了用户体验和数据安全性,虽然目前对于新用户来说,设置和使用钱包可能还略显复杂,但随着技术的不断发展和生态的日益成熟,Web3登录有望变得更加便捷和普及,掌握Web3登录的使用方法,不仅能让你更好地体验未来的互联网应用,也是保护自身数字资产和身份的重要一环,从今天开始,尝试告别传统密码,拥抱属于你自己的Web3身份吧!